GRAND RAPIDS, Mich. – Madonna University teammates Christina Finch and Jess Irwin have been named the WHAC softball Player and Pitcher of the Week respectively for April 14, 2008. Finch, a senior, hit .455 this week in helping the Crusaders to a 5-1 record. Finch's week included her first home run of the season in a 9-1 win over WHAC co-leader Indiana Tech. For the week, Finch went 5-for-11 at the plate with a double, home run and three RBIs and slugged at a .818 clip. Irwin, a freshman, went 3-0 in the circle with a save in four appearances for Madonna. Irwin started the week with a two-hit shut out of Rochester College, striking out 11 Warriors in a complete game effort. She then earned the save in game two of that double header, striking out the only two hitters she faced. Irwin came back on Friday, holding WHAC co-leader Indiana Tech to just two hits while fanning six in a complete game win. She closed her week with eight strikeouts over seven innings in a win over Concordia. For the week, Irwin was 3-0 with just two unearned runs allowed over 19-and-two-thirds innings of work and 27 strikeouts against just two walks.
